Polarity Correction
The polarity correction block of the sync signal processor accepts the input sync signals and
converts them to negative polarity signals, regardless of the polarity of the inputs. The following
describes the methodologies used in polarity correction.
9.2.1
Separate Vertical Sync Input
To test the polarity of the input sync signal, the duration of the low pulse is examined. If the low
period is longer than a specic value (512
s or 1024t
CYC), as in the case of positive polarity input
sync, the input sync will be inverted before output. For negative polarity input sync signal, it is
anticipated that the duration of the low pulse would be shorter than the specic value, and the input
sync signal passes through to the output without inversion.
This polarity correction is a continuous process, and the error margin is equal to the maximum
permissible sync pulse width specied (512
s or 1024t
CYC). At power-up or system reset,
negative polarity at input is assumed.
9.2.2
Separate Horizontal or Composite Sync Input
Since the input at HSYNC can be either a pure horizontal sync signal or a composite sync signal,
different methodologies are used in polarity correction.
Unlike the polarity correction for VSYNC, both the high pulse and low pulse of the sync signal at
HSYNC are examined. If the pulse, either active high or low, is longer than a certain period (8
s
or 16 tCYC), it will be regarded as a long pulse. If there are 8 consecutive low long pulses, the input
sync signal will be conrmed as a positive polarity sync signal, and will be inverted. If there are 8
consecutive high long pulses, it will be conrmed as a negative polarity sync signal.
The operation of this module is also continuous, and the error margin is equal to the period of the
pre-set number (default is 8) of horizontal sync pulses. At power-up or system reset, negative
polarity at input is assumed.
